Error 21614

Product: Programmable SMS

ERROR - 21614

'To' number is not a valid mobile number

You have attempted to send a SMS with a 'To' number that is not a valid mobile number. It is likely that the number that you have specified is a landline number or is an invalid number.

Possible Causes

  • The number you provided may be a landline number.
  • The number you provided may be invalid or formatted incorrectly.
  • If you are attempting to send SMS to Internet of Things (IoT) or machine-to-machine (M2M) numbers, the numbers may use a non-standard format that Twilio has not added to our number validation system yet.

Possible Solutions

  • Confirm that the number you are sending to is not a landline, using the Lookup API.
  • Please verify you have provided a valid mobile number in proper E.164 format.
  • If you are attempting to send SMS to an IoT or M2M number, check whether the number format is different from the standard mobile numbers in that country or locality. Often, these numbers have additional digits or unusual formats which do not pass Twilio's number validation. If you believe this is the issue, please contact Twilio Support for assistance.
